How To Pair Sedici Bluetooth Helmet: Easy Steps for Seamless Connectivity

How To Pair Sedici Bluetooth Helmet

To pair a Sedici Bluetooth helmet, turn on the helmet and put it in pairing mode. Then, on your device, enable Bluetooth and select the helmet from the list of available devices.

Step 1: Preparing For Pairing

Before you can enjoy the seamless connectivity of your Sedici Bluetooth helmet, starting with Step 1: Preparing for Pairing is essential. This step ensures that both your helmet and your smartphone are ready to establish a connection.

Ensuring Both Devices Have Bluetooth Turned On

Check that the Bluetooth on both your smartphone and your Sedici Bluetooth helmet is enabled. This can usually be achieved by navigating to the settings on both devices and switching on the Bluetooth option. Make sure your smartphone is in close proximity to the helmet for a strong Bluetooth signal.

Putting The Helmet In Pairing Mode

With the helmet turned on, locate the Bluetooth pairing button. This is typically found on the side or rear of the helmet. Hold down the button for a few seconds until the LED light starts to flash, indicating that the helmet is now in pairing mode. Be sure to refer to the user manual for specific instructions on how to locate the pairing button for your Sedici Bluetooth helmet model.

Activating Pairing Mode On Your Smartphone

Access the Bluetooth settings on your smartphone and activate the pairing mode. This allows your smartphone to search for nearby Bluetooth devices, including your Sedici Bluetooth helmet. Once the helmet is detected, select it from the list of available devices to begin the pairing process.

Step 2: Connecting The Devices

Searching For Available Devices On Your Smartphone

First, turn on the Bluetooth feature on your smartphone by navigating to the settings menu. Once in the Bluetooth settings, tap on the option to search for available devices. Your smartphone will then begin scanning for nearby Bluetooth-enabled devices.

Selecting The Sedici Helmet From The List

After the scan is complete, a list of available Bluetooth devices will appear on your smartphone screen. Look for the name of your Sedici Bluetooth helmet in the list. Once you’ve located it, tap on the name to select it as the device you want to pair with.

Starting The Pairing Process

Once the Sedici helmet is selected, the pairing process will begin. The helmet may have specific instructions for initiating the pairing process, so refer to the user manual for guidance. In most cases, the helmet will automatically enter pairing mode once selected, and a prompt will appear on your smartphone asking for confirmation to pair the devices. Confirm the pairing request, and the devices will establish a secure connection.

How Do I Pair My Sedici Bluetooth Helmet With My Phone?

To pair your Sedici Bluetooth helmet with your phone, first, make sure both devices have Bluetooth enabled. Then, search for available Bluetooth devices on your phone. Select the Sedici helmet from the list and enter the helmet’s pairing code if prompted.

Once paired, you can enjoy hands-free communication and music while riding.

How Many Devices Can I Pair With My Sedici Bluetooth Helmet?

You can pair your Sedici Bluetooth helmet with multiple devices, such as your phone and GPS device. However, keep in mind that only one device can be connected to the helmet at a time. To switch between devices, ensure that the current device is disconnected before attempting to connect a new one.

How Do I Make A Phone Call With My Sedici Bluetooth Helmet?

To make a phone call with your Sedici Bluetooth helmet, ensure that your helmet is paired with your phone. Then, press the call button on the helmet’s control panel and use voice commands or the buttons on the helmet to dial the desired number.

You can also answer incoming calls by pressing the call button.
